Photographer and film director
Country of origin
France

Maxime Pouyanne (*1986), photographer, filmmaker, has a degree in editing and a master's degree in screenwriting from the Paris Film School (ESRA). He has worked as a television editor and writes and shoots short films. He also works independently on various projects in image and video editing and also photography. He is a member of the Toulouse group of Pro-Fil and has been writing film reviews for https://cannes.juryoecumenique.org/ since 2016. He is also a member of the editorial board of "Vu de Pro-Fil" since 2022.
